为什么EXCEL表格筛选的时候筛选不全了.
发布网友
发布时间:2022-04-21 22:20
我来回答
共6个回答
懂视网
时间:2022-04-14 22:34
问题如下: 假设这样一种情况,首先说明,信息是存放在mysql数据库中的。情况如下,A表信息堆是百万级信息堆(每条信息长度不长,基本在20字符以内,属于简短词语),B则是一条普通信息(长度大概在500字符左右),问,有哪种最有效的方式可以来判断B信息中
问题如下:
假设这样一种情况,首先说明,信息是存放在mysql数据库中的。情况如下,A表信息堆是百万级信息堆(每条信息长度不长,基本在20字符以内,属于简短词语),B则是一条普通信息(长度大概在500字符左右),问,有哪种最有效的方式可以来判断B信息中是否包含有A堆中的信息并返回包含的信息?
在此提供一种解法,如果大家有更好的解法欢迎大家留言交流!
由于A信息堆数据量比较大并存放于数据库中,故产生一个很简单的解法,直接通过一条sql解决,当然,这样会衍生一个问题就是sql优化,如何减少搜索时间就要看你自己的优化手段啦。
查询sql如下:
select GROUP_CONCAT(匹配表字段) content from 表名 where instr(B表信息,匹配表字段)>0
另外,大家还可以采用全文检索的方式来提高检索速度
热心网友
时间:2022-04-14 19:42
1.先看一下筛选列表和对应的数据,如下图所示,筛选列表中有数据内容。
2.空一行,输入29 ,30,在筛选列表中,会发现少了29 和30两个数值,原因是因为空了一行。
3.在空行处输入数据,筛选列表也发生了变了,有了29和30两个数值。
4.再空一行,输入33,筛选列表中仍然缺少。
5.点“筛选”旁的“高级筛选”,仔细观察列表区域,不难发现区域不包含29 30以后的数据。
6.因此,全选表格内容,点击“筛选”两次,便会出现筛选完整的列表。
热心网友
时间:2022-04-14 21:00
一般情况及解决方法:
1、选择的区域不正确。
2、所选列的单元格格式不一致;选择列进行重新设置 。
3、行中可能有空行,解决方法是先全选再进行筛选。备注:“定位”法批量查找删除空行 。 表格编辑完毕,当需要批理删除其中的空行时,依次点击菜单栏的“编辑/定位”,在弹出的“定位”对话框中单击“定位条件”按钮。在接着弹出的“定位条件”对话框中点选“空值”单选按项,单击“确定”按钮。好了,现在再看一下,表格中所有的空行是不是已经被全部选中了,呈蓝色显示。点击菜单栏中的“编辑/删除”看看,表格中的空行已经消失的无影无踪了。
小提示:使用该方法删除时要确保其他非空行中的所有单元格内均填有数值,否则非空行中的空值单元格也会被删除,直接导致表格格式完全混乱。
4、所选列单元格中有空格。
5、软件问题,当数据行超过1000行时;自动筛选不全时,excel2003版的筛选项最多只有1000项,这是软件*,没有办法。改用2007版吧,2007版有10000项。
解决办法:首先说明这里的1000个*的数据行指的是筛选下拉列表中的数据(不包含重复项),为了打破这个*我们找到了如下两种方法,以筛选列为例,首先选中列表中前面的N行 。
方法一:在选中行后右键----选择“隐藏”,这样你隐藏的数据将不再出现在你的筛选下拉列表中,后面的数据就可以跟上继而得到显示,此方法是适用于前面数据已经完成的情况,因为你隐藏后再需要编辑还要将隐藏的数据显示出来(方法参照“隐藏”)
方法二:选中行后,找到“数据”选项----“组及分级显示”---“组合”,这时你会看到选中的行的最后一行处多了“-”,点击后刚才选中的行就“组合”到一起变成“+”了,再看看我们的下拉列表,是不是显示出刚才没有的选项啦注意:选择的“N”行视您的表格大小而定,推荐使用方法二,当你需要编辑前面的数据时可以点“+”展开就能显示了
6、Excel如何筛选有颜色的表格(2003)?2003没有这个功能,要2007。
热心网友
时间:2022-04-14 22:34
因为es11页表格筛选的时候,很多很多细节比较麻烦,所以会有时候出现筛选不全
热心网友
时间:2022-04-15 00:26
这通常是由于你的表格里面含有空行。解决方法是先全选再进行筛选。
热心网友
时间:2022-04-15 02:50
你可以按住"CTRL"键,再选